Coney Island

English dictionary entry

Meanings

name
  1. A neighborhood of Brooklyn, New York, known for its boardwalk and amusement parks.
noun
  1. A Coney Island hot dog.
  2. A type of restaurant selling Coney Island hot dogs, popular in the northern United States, particularly in Michigan.

Etymology

From Dutch Konijneneiland, from konijn[en] (“rabbit[s]”) + eiland (“island”), literally “island of rabbits”; equivalent to cony + island.
